So, I was trying to load my office365 calendar, and it wouldn’t load. Searches led me to believe it was fixed in an update. Sure enough, I hadn’t updated, ever. Started this over a year ago. So I decided to ‘git pull’ and try to launch mirror again. Now it won’t start at all. I get the below.
Any ideas? Im not that smart really.

You need to run
npm installin main MagicMirror folder after git pull -
